Jean masear is a saw operator in a lumber mill. He works 40 hours a week and earns $630 per week. What is his hourly pay rate

Answers

360/40=15.75 You have to divide 360 in 40

Answer:

[tex]\boxed {\tt \$15.75 \ per \ hour}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

We want to find Jean's hourly pay rate. In other words, his pay per hour.

We can find the pay rate by dividing the money he is paid by the number of hours worked.

[tex]pay \ rate =\frac{money \ paid }{hours}[/tex]

He is paid $630 for 40 hours.

[tex]money \ paid= $630 \\hours= 40\ hours[/tex]

[tex]pay \ rate = \frac{\$630}{40\ hours}[/tex]

Divide.

[tex]pay\ rate = \$15.75 / hour[/tex]

His hourly pay rate is $15.75 per hour.

* For his phone service, Goran pays a monthly fee of $24, and he pays an additional $0.06 per minute of use. The least he has been charged in a month is $93.96

*What are the possible numbers of minutes he has used his phone in a month?

*Use m for the number of minutes, and solve your inequality for m.​

Answers

Answer:

[tex]m \geq 1166[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

[tex]Base\ Amount = \$24[/tex]

[tex]Charges = \$0.06[/tex] per minute

[tex]Least\ Monthly\ Charges = \$93.96[/tex]

Required

Determine the possible number of minutes

If for 1 minute, he's charged $0.06;

He'll be charged $0.06m for m minutes

Representing this as an inequality, we have:

[tex]Base\ Amount + m\ Charges \geq\ Least\ Monthly\ Charges[/tex]

[tex]24 + 0.06m \geq 93.96[/tex]

Solve for 0.06m

[tex]0.06m \geq 93.96 - 24[/tex]

[tex]0.06m \geq 69.96[/tex]

Solve for m

[tex]m \geq 69.96/0.06[/tex]

[tex]m \geq 1166[/tex]

This implies that, he's charged for at least 1166 minutes

Nash is training for a marathon and decides to train for 26 miles every week. In the first week, the ratio of the number of miles he ran to the number of miles he walked 3:10. In the fifth week the ration ran to walked is 8:5. How many miles did nash run in week 5

Answers

Answer:

16 miles

Step-by-step explanation:

From the question given above, the following data were obtained:

Miles per week for training = 26 miles.

In the 5th week:

Ratio of miles ran to miles Walked is 8:5

Thus, we can obtain the miles ran by Nash in the 5th week as follow:

Ratio ran = 8

Ratio walked = 5

Total ratio = 8 + 5 = 13

Miles per week for training = 26 mile

Mile ran in the 5th week = 8/13 × 26

Mile ran in the 5th week = 8 × 2

Mile ran in the 5th week = 16 miles

Therefore, Nash ran 16 miles in the 5th week of training.
